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 SHRINKFILE  [new]
SHRINKFILE
Guest
Делаю
DBCC SHRINKFILE (N'MyDB_LOG, 1024)
GO
получаю:
DbId FileId CurrentSize MinimumSize UsedPages EstimatedPages
16 2 677601 677601 677600 677600

далее:
DBCC SQLPERF (logspace)

результат:
Database Name Log Size (MB) Log Space Used (%) Status
MyDB 5293,75 0,1412153 0

Вопрос: кому верить и почему лог не усекается?
База в simle, бекап только что сделан, с базой никто не работает.
DBCC UPDATEUSAGE (MyDB) делал
24 июн 11, 15:30    [10870210]     Ответить | Цитировать Сообщить модератору
 Re: SHRINKFILE  [new]
Гавриленко Сергей Алексеевич
Member

Откуда:
Сообщений: 37254
Лог может не усекаться, потому что активная часть может находиться в конце файла.
Попробуйте сделать сначала checkpoint.
24 июн 11, 15:32    [10870231]     Ответить | Цитировать Сообщить модератору
 Re: SHRINKFILE  [new]
SHRINKFILE
Guest
Гавриленко Сергей Алексеевич
Попробуйте сделать сначала checkpoint.
не помогло
24 июн 11, 15:35    [10870271]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ить